Raytheon Aircraft Company Donates $50,000 to
Corporate Angel Network
White Plains NY — (Immediate)—Raytheon Aircraft Company’s
Charitable Foundation donated $50,000 to Corporate Angel Network
(CAN), the non-profit that coordinates free flights for cancer patients
in the empty seats of corporate jets. This brings Raytheon Aircraft
Company’s total CAN donations to more than $100,000.
“Raytheon has flown nearly 80 flights with cancer
patients’ aboard.” said CAN Chairman Randall Greene. “Their involvement
is so important to our mission. In addition to lift and financial
support, Raytheon Aircraft Company’s Chairman and CEO, Jim Schuster,
is a member of our board of directors and lends his interest, time,
and considerable talent towards putting the resource of corporate
aviation's unparalleled lift to the service of cancer patients.”

Corporate Angel Network arranges free flights for
cancer patients using the empty seats on corporate aircraft. Since
its founding nearly 25 years ago, CAN has grown to include 530 participating
corporations, five paid staff, and a team of 50 part-time volunteers
who work with patients, physicians, corporate flight departments,
and leading treatment centers to coordinate medical travel needs
of cancer patients with the scheduled flight activity of participating
corporations. To date, CAN has arranged nearly 25,000 flights and
currently provides about 200 patient flights a month. CAN has received
numerous awards in recognition of its service to cancer patients,
including The Volunteer Action Award, the highest volunteer award
